These fires are lit
60 % of these detections fall in December, January or February, when vegetation does not burn on its own: this is prescribed burning, pastoral écobuage, lit deliberately to maintain summer pastures.
The figures below count them, because vegetation really is burning. They are not comparable to those of a Mediterranean department, where the peak is in July.
Low danger for tomorrow
Météo des forêts · September 10, 2026The expected weather conditions and recent rainfall reduce the risk of fires starting and spreading.
The day after: Low danger.
Published by Météo-France, combining temperature, humidity, wind and vegetation dryness. It is not a fire forecast: it is how easily a fire would spread if one started.
